Difference between revisions of "Documentation/DevGuide/AppendixA/Exceptions"

From Apache OpenOffice Wiki
Jump to: navigation, search
m (Robot: Changing Category:Appendix)
m (Naming)
(2 intermediate revisions by one other user not shown)
Line 5: Line 5:
 
|NextPage=Documentation/DevGuide/AppendixA/Enums
 
|NextPage=Documentation/DevGuide/AppendixA/Enums
 
}}
 
}}
{{DISPLAYTITLE:Exceptions}}
+
{{Documentation/DevGuideLanguages|Documentation/DevGuide/AppendixA/{{SUBPAGENAME}}}}
 +
{{DISPLAYTITLE:Exceptions}}
 
Exceptions are special classes which describe exceptional states.
 
Exceptions are special classes which describe exceptional states.
  
 
==== Naming ====
 
==== Naming ====
  
Exception identifiers begin with a capital uppercase letter, and are put in initial caps and always end with Exception, (for example, <idl>com.sun.star.lang.IllegalArgumentException</idl>. Avoid abbreviations.
+
Exception identifiers begin with a capital uppercase letter, and are put in initial caps and always end with Exception, for example, <idl>com.sun.star.lang.IllegalArgumentException</idl>. Avoid abbreviations.
  
 
==== Usage ====
 
==== Usage ====
Line 18: Line 19:
 
{{PDL1}}
 
{{PDL1}}
  
[[Category:Documentation/Developers Guide/Appendix]]
+
[[Category:Documentation/Developer's Guide/Appendix]]

Revision as of 02:39, 13 January 2013



Exceptions are special classes which describe exceptional states.

Naming

Exception identifiers begin with a capital uppercase letter, and are put in initial caps and always end with Exception, for example, com.sun.star.lang.IllegalArgumentException. Avoid abbreviations.

Usage

The OpenOffice.org API uses exceptions as the general error handling concept. However, the API should be designed that it is possible to avoid exceptions in typical error situations, such as opening non-existent files.

Content on this page is licensed under the Public Documentation License (PDL).
Personal tools
In other languages